This study explores the application of machine learning to predict students' GPA based on behavioral and time-related factors, including study hours, extracurricular activities, sleep, social interactions, and physical activity. Seven regression algorithms were employed to evaluate predictive accuracy using metrics such as MAE, RMSE, and R2 Among these, Regularized Linear Regression demonstrated the highest accuracy and interpretability, highlighting its suitability for this dataset. The findings emphasize the potential of machine learning in identifying key predictors of academic performance and offer practical applications for personalized academic advising and time management. This research provides a data-driven framework to support students and educators in optimizing learning outcomes.

Mathematics anxiety can reduce students' ability to understand and solve mathematical problems, thus affecting their overall attitude towards mathematics. Mathematics anxiety, a psychological factor that can affect students' learning achievement in mathematics learning in high school, makes it the most challenging subject in school. This study aimed to identify the effect of mathematics anxiety on students' learning achievement at the high school level and to analyze strategic factors that can help reduce mathematics anxiety for students. This study used a quantitative method with an ex post facto research type with a correlational design. The population was grade X high school students in South Tangerang, with a sample size of 84. The side technique used cluster random sampling. Data collection used an instrument in the form of a mathematics anxiety and learning achievement questionnaire. Data analysis was carried out through partial correlation and multiple correlation with a significance level of 0.05, and the prerequisite test analysis used normality, linearity, and multicollinearity tests. The results showed that mathematics anxiety influenced by self-efficacy factors, classroom climate, and academic support from parents and peers significantly affected students' learning achievement in high school. Schools can facilitate a more conducive learning environment to minimize mathematics anxiety and improve learning outcomes. Implementing a learning program that is psychologically responsive and adaptive to students' needs is expected to improve students' mathematics achievement significantly..

This study evaluates the effectiveness of AI-powered tutoring systems in enhancing personalized English language learning among students in Colleges of Education in Lagos State, Nigeria. The primary objectives include assessing the impact of these systems on students' English proficiency and evaluating their perceptions of usability and effectiveness. Guided by four research questions, the study aims to provide insights into the integration of AI in educational contexts. Employing a survey research design, the study targeted a population of approximately 50,000 final-year students across several Colleges of Education. A sample of 400 students was selected using a combination of convenience and stratified random sampling techniques, ensuring representation from two institutions: the Federal College of Education (Technical) Akoka (FCET) and the Adeniran Ogunsanya College of Education (AOCOED). A structured questionnaire with 30 items was developed and validated, achieving a reliability coefficient of 0.81. Data collection methods included both in-person and online approaches, yielding a response rate of 74.5% (298 completed questionnaires). Data were analyzed using descriptive statistics and t-test for hypothesis testing. The findings revealed a significant difference in English language proficiency between students using AI tutoring systems and those using traditional methods, with the AI group reporting better outcomes. Additionally, students expressed mixed perceptions regarding the usability of AI systems. Major recommendations include enhancing AI system functionalities, providing comprehensive training for users, and addressing technological barriers to ensure effective implementation. This study underscores the potential of AI in education while highlighting the need for ongoing improvements and support mechanisms.

This study investigates the role of scaffolding assessment in fostering self-directed learning (SDL) within project-based learning (PBL) environments in higher education. Scaffolding assessment, characterized by gradual guidance, helps students transition from structured support to greater autonomy while enhancing critical thinking, goal-setting, and self-regulation. Through a mixed-methods approach, the study examines students' perceptions and experiences of scaffolding interventions in a research-based course. Quantitative findings reveal positive impacts on autonomy, critical thinking, and goal-setting, while qualitative insights highlight the importance of tailored scaffolding tools, motivational elements, and digital adaptability.Although scaffolding significantly enhances SDL by promoting independence and cognitive engagement, challenges remain in optimizing digital tools and addressing individual learning needs. Personalized scaffolding strategies and motivational scaffolds are essential for sustaining long-term engagement and effectively supporting diverse learners in complex, research-intensive environments. This study underscores the importance of adaptive scaffolding designs that balance structure and flexibility, offering practical implications for educators seeking to implement scaffolding assessments to enhance student autonomy and learning outcomes in higher education.

This study is motivated by the low academic performance of fourth-grade students in Pancasila Education, specifically in the topic of mutual cooperation. The aim of this research is to assess the improvement in learning outcomes for fourth-grade students in Pancasila Education through the implementation of the Problem Based Learning (PBL) model with a Differentiation approach. This research falls under the category of classroom action research and was conducted in two cycles. The subjects of the study were 28 fourth-grade students from SD YP HKBP 1 Pematangsiantar. Data were collected through observations and tests, and then analyzed using descriptive quantitative methods. The results indicate that the implementation of the PBL model with a Differentiation approach successfully improved student learning outcomes in the topic of mutual cooperation. The average student performance was 57.14 during the pre-cycle. After implementing the PBL model in cycle I, the average score increased to 71.42, and in cycle II, it rose further to 84.72. Based on these results, it can be concluded that the PBL model with a Differentiation approach is effective in enhancing the learning outcomes of fourth-grade students on the topic of mutual cooperation at SD YP HKBP 1 Pematangsiantar.

Children with intellectual disabilities have below-average intellectual abilities that can affect their cognitive and memory skills. These children require special learning strategies tailored to their needs. This study aims to review the literature on the impact of using interactive media in teaching children with intellectual disabilities, focusing on their motivation and learning outcomes. The study employs a qualitative approach using a literature review method, analyzing various sources that discuss the effectiveness of interactive media, such as visual, audio, audiovisual, and interactive tools, in enhancing motivation and understanding among children with intellectual disabilities. The findings indicate that the use of interactive learning media can make learning more concrete, engaging, and enjoyable, effectively increasing students' motivation and interest in learning. The application of interactive media, such as pictures, animations, and teaching aids, is also effective in improving cognitive skills and short-term memory, enabling children to recognize letters, numbers, and early reading skills.

This research aims to improve student learning outcomes through the application of the Discovery Learning learning model in moral beliefs in class X MA Al Yusriyah Pangkalan Susu. The research method used was Classroom Action Research (PTK) with 25 students. Data collection was carried out through test and non-test techniques. Preliminary findings show that the learning methods used previously, namely lectures and assignments, cause students to feel bored and less interested, so that the learning outcomes do not reach the Minimum Completeness Criteria (KKM). Through the application of the discovery learning method, the results of the study show an increase in student learning outcomes. In the first cycle, the average student score reached 73 with a success rate of 72%, which did not meet the criteria for research success. In the second cycle, there was a significant increase with an average score of 81 and a success rate of 92%, which was categorized as successful. These results show that the discovery learning learning model is effective in increasing students' interest and learning outcomes.

Physical education is something that cannot be separated from education in general because physical education fulfills all the goals and functions of education through the development of three aspects, namely cognitive, affective, and psychomotor of the students. Based on observations by the researcher, particularly in the 11th grade, many students still lack understanding and ability in demonstrating the basic movement of kicking a ball with the back of the foot in soccer. The hypothesis in this research is "The Self Check Style teaching method has an influence on improving the basic movement learning outcomes of kicking a ball with the back of the foot in soccer among the 11th-grade students of SMK Negeri 1 Tomohon.". The operational objective of this research is to compare whether the average score of basic movement learning in kicking with the back of the foot among students who are given treatment with the Self Check Style teaching method is higher than the average score of basic movement learning in kicking with the back of the foot in football among students who are not given the Self Check Style teaching method. This research uses the experimental method. The population consists of 194 students from the XI grade of SMK NEGERI 1 TOMOHON. And the sample consists of 40 students. The instrument of this research is a basic movement ability test for kicking with the back of the foot in soccer. The result of the hypothesis testing obtained a t-value of 9.2857. Based on the t-distribution table at ∝0.05 with degrees of freedom n1+n2-2 = 20+20-2= 38, the t-table value is obtained as 2.024. so the calculated t is greater than the table t (calculated t > table t). Based on the testing criteria, if the calculated t-value is greater than the table t-value, then the null hypothesis (HO) is rejected and the alternative hypothesis (HA) is accepted. The conclusion of this study is that the Self Check style of teaching has a significant impact on the improvement of basic movement learning in kicking a ball with the back of the foot in soccer among the 11th-grade students of SMK NEGERI 1 TOMOHON.

The learning outcomes of Indonesian in understanding reading texts at the elementary school (SD) level are still low. This study aims to explore the challenges of reading comprehension skills in elementary school students, where many students are able to read technically but have difficulty understanding the reading content. This study examines the phenomenon of the gap between technical reading ability and reading content comprehension in elementary school students in Indonesia. Although students are able to read texts fluently, they often have difficulty understanding the meaning and context of more complex readings. Using a descriptive qualitative approach, data was collected through observation, in-depth interviews, reading and text comprehension tests, and documentation at SD Negeri Bunter II, Cimanggung District, Sumedang Regency. The results show that this problem is caused by several factors, such as teaching methods that are less interactive and focus on reading techniques without providing comprehension strategies, lack of use of technology in learning, and low motivation of students to read more complex texts. The text comprehension test showed that only 35% of students were able to understand the content of the reading well. These findings emphasize the need to use more varied, creative, and technology-based learning methods to improve students' reading comprehension. This study provides important recommendations for teachers and schools in implementing a more effective approach to improve students' literacy skills
